Comprehending Your Rights in Court After an Auto Accident
In the wake of an auto accident, people often find themselves maneuvering a complex legal landscape. Understanding one's legal rights is crucial for handling potential claims and liabilities. Victims may have the right to seek comp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, and property damage. Additionally, emotional distress may be factored into claims, depending on the circumstances of the accident.
All states possess their own regulations regarding fault and responsibility, which can markedly affect the payment process. For instance, some states embrace a "no-fault" system, constraining the right to sue for damages. Others establish a relative negligence approach, where awards may be reduced based on the victim's level of fault.
Additionally, insurance agreements can be intricate, often housing clauses that may affect a victim's rights. Thus, a thorough comprehension of these rights is necessary for anyone involved in an auto accident, enabling informed decisions in achieving justice.

Record Incident Specifics
Recording accident details is important for a effective outcome following an auto accident. After prioritizing safety, individuals should obtain relevant details. This includes the time, date, and place of the accident, as well as the names and contact details of all parties involved. Additionally, taking photos of vehicle damage, the accident scene, and any apparent injuries can be invaluable. Eyewitness statements should also be recorded, as they may provide significant insights later. It is advisable to write down the police report number and any citations issued. This comprehensive record serves as a key foundation for any subsequent insurance claims or legal actions, helping both in the claims process and in discussions with legal representation.

Navigating Auto Insurance Disputes and Settlements
Dealing with the complexities of auto insurance claims and settlements can be problematic for accident victims. Understanding policy details, coverage limits, and the claims process is necessary. Victims often encounter delays and denials, making it important to obtain evidence such as police reports, medical records, and witness statements.
Communicating with the insurance company calls for careful communication. Victims of accidents need to keep records of every interaction and be aware of their rights. It is best to refuse early low settlement offers because they may not adequately cover future medical expenses or lost wages.
In addition, hiring an experienced attorney can render valuable guidance. A counsel can work out with insurers, ensuring fair compensation while traversing the intricacies of the law. Ultimately, being knowledgeable and taking action can markedly influence the outcome of an auto insurance claim, leading to a preferable payout for the victim.

What Should You Do if the Other Driver Is Uninsured or Under-insured?
If the opposing driver is uninsured or underinsured, the affected individual may seek compensation through their own insurance coverage, specifically under uninsured or underinsured motorist coverage, which provides financial protection in such circumstances.

How Much Will a Attorney Cost for Their Work?
Attorney fees for auto accident cases typically fall between 30% to 40% of the settlement amount. Some may provide hourly rates, while others work on a contingency basis, ensuring clients pay only if they succeed.
